LAHORE, 6 Dec (TNS): Mayor of London Sadiq Khan, accompanied by his Lahore counterpart Col (R) Mubashir, paid a visit to the historical Badshahi Mosque and Allama Iqbal’s mausoleum in Lahore.

London Mayor Sadiq Khan arrived in Pakistan on an official visit on Wednesday as a part of ‘London Is Open’ campaign.

Mr Khan who arrived in India, where he visited Mumbai, Delhi and Amritsar earlier this week entered Pakistan through Wagah Border, where was received by Lahore Mayor.

Penning down his thoughts in the visitor’s book, Sadiq Khan was presented the guard of honor on this occasion.

He is scheduled to spend three days in Pakistan and besides Lahore, he will visit Islamabad and Karachi.

Sadiq Khan is the first London’s mayor to visit both India and Pakistan as he looks to promote closer ties between the two countries and the capitals.

Talking to The News on December 2 Sadiq Khan said that British Pakistanis made London the greatest city in the world. “I want to spread the massage when I go to Pakistan and India,” he added.

The mayor of London and his delegation arrived at the Chief Minister House amid strict security where he was received by Chief Minister Shahbaz Sharif.

Sharif hosted a luncheon for the guests and discussed issues of mutual interest during the meeting.

Sadiq Khan thanked the host for the warm welcome he received during his first visit to Pakistan.
